  2. Hace 4 días · Police, body of officers representing the civil authority of government. Police typically are responsible for maintaining public order and safety, enforcing the law, and preventing, detecting, and investigating criminal activities. Police are often also entrusted with various licensing and regulatory activities.

  3. 13 de may. de 2024 · Project aims. This work aimed to show that computational models offer a robust, transparent and extendable toolkit for modelling how police forces respond to changes in demand. It looked to build a proof-of-concept system to specifically model police demand in the context of crime and begin to model how police forces respond to crime.
